Horror Nights, Universal Studios’ annual Halloween event, typically occurs on select nights in September and October. These dates fluctuate each year depending on the park (Universal Orlando Resort, Universal Studios Hollywood, and others) and often include weekends, specific weekdays, and extend through Halloween night. Decoding the Darkness: When to Face Your Fears
Pinpointing the exact days Horror Nights are held requires checking the official Universal Studios website for your chosen park. Each year, the event’s schedule is released well in advance, allowing guests to plan accordingly. While the general timeframe remains consistent – primarily September and October – the specific days of operation vary. However, we can make some key observations:
- Weekends are almost always included. These are the busiest nights, drawing the largest crowds. Expect longer wait times for houses and attractions.
- Weekdays, particularly Thursdays and Sundays, are also often part of the schedule. These nights tend to be slightly less crowded than weekends, offering a more manageable experience.
- Halloween night itself is almost always a Horror Nights night. This is typically one of the busiest and most spectacular nights of the entire event.

Planning Your Descent: Key Considerations
Before purchasing tickets and planning your visit, it’s crucial to consider a few factors that can influence your experience:
- Crowd Levels: As mentioned earlier, weekends and Halloween night are notoriously crowded. If you prefer a less congested environment, opt for a weekday visit.
- Ticket Prices: Ticket prices fluctuate based on the date. Weekends and Halloween night are typically more expensive than weekdays.
- Weather: September and October weather can be unpredictable. Check the forecast and dress accordingly. Consider bringing a poncho in case of rain.

Navigating the Nightmare: Maximizing Your Time
Once you’ve determined the dates you’ll be attending Horror Nights, it’s time to plan your strategy for navigating the event. Here are a few tips:
- Arrive Early: Gates typically open around 6:30 PM. Arrive early to beat the crowds and get a head start on the haunted houses.
- Utilize Express Pass: If your budget allows, consider purchasing an Express Pass. This allows you to skip the regular lines at the haunted houses and attractions, significantly reducing your wait times.
- Prioritize Your Must-See Houses: With limited time, it’s important to prioritize the haunted houses that you’re most interested in. Consult the event map and make a plan of attack.
- Take Advantage of Single Rider Lines: Some rides offer single rider lines, which can be a faster way to experience the attractions.

H3: 1. Is Horror Nights a separate ticketed event?
Yes, Horror Nights requires a separate ticket from daytime admission to Universal Studios. Your regular park ticket will not grant you access to the event.
H3: 2. How far in advance are Horror Nights dates announced?
Universal typically announces the dates for Horror Nights several months in advance, often as early as spring or early summer. Keep an eye on their official website and social media channels for announcements.
H3: 3. Are there specific times for Horror Nights?
Yes, Horror Nights has specific operating hours. Typically, it begins around 6:30 PM or 7:00 PM and ends around 1:00 AM or 2:00 AM. Check the specific dates you plan to attend, as these times can vary.
H3: 4. Does Horror Nights run every night in September and October?
No, Horror Nights does not run every night. It operates on select nights, typically weekends, some Thursdays and Sundays, and Halloween night. Always consult the official schedule.
H3: 5. Can I use my Universal Studios annual pass for Horror Nights?
Some Universal Studios annual passes may offer discounts on Horror Nights tickets, but generally, a separate ticket is still required. Check the terms and conditions of your specific annual pass for details.
H3: 6. What is the best day to go to Horror Nights to avoid crowds?
Typically, weekdays (Thursdays and some Sundays) offer lower crowd levels compared to weekends. However, even on weekdays, crowds can still be significant, especially closer to Halloween.
H3: 7. Are all attractions open during Horror Nights?
Not all attractions are open during Horror Nights. The event focuses primarily on haunted houses, scare zones, and select rides that remain operational.
H3: 8. Can I bring children to Horror Nights?
Horror Nights is not recommended for young children due to its intense and frightening nature. The event contains graphic content, violence, and jump scares. Universal Studios recommends it for mature audiences.
H3: 9. Is there food and drink available at Horror Nights?
Yes, food and drink are available throughout the park during Horror Nights. Many restaurants and food stalls offer special themed items related to the event.
H3: 10. What happens if it rains during Horror Nights?
Horror Nights typically operates in rain, although some outdoor attractions may be temporarily suspended or modified. Check the weather forecast and dress accordingly.
H3: 11. Are costumes allowed at Horror Nights?
Costumes are generally not allowed for guests, with some exceptions for very simple attire (e.g., themed t-shirts). Elaborate costumes or masks that cover the face are typically prohibited.
